#271e23 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#271e23 is composed of 15.3% red, 11.8%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 23.1% magenta, 10.3% yellow and 84.7% black. It has a hue angle of 326.7 degrees, a saturation of 13% and a lightness of 13.5%. #271e23 color hex could be obtained by blending #4e3c46 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

Shades and Tints of #271e23

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060405 is the darkest color, while #fbfafa is the lightest one.

Tones of #271e23

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#242123 is the less saturated color, while #440126 is the most saturated one.
